Laura Osnes To Bring Solo Show Back To The Midwest

Hot off of Broadway's Tony Award-winning musical Bandstand, Laura Osnes brings her solo show to The 1919 Lounge for one night only. In this intimate evening, Laura will be sharing songs and stories from throughout her colorful career.

Originally from Eagan, Minnesota, Laura catapulted to the top of the Broadway world after winning the role of Sandy in NBC's competition Grease: You're the One That I Want for the 2007 Broadway revival of the hit musical. From there her blazing talent and soaring singing voice have landed her two Tony nominations and roles in South Pacific, Anything Goes, and Rodgers and Hammerstein's Cinderella. Joining Laura on stage will be Grand Forks based pianist, Keith Teepen.

The 1919 Lounge is a snazzy new venue on the Empire's intimately transformed stage. This one-of-a-kind setting has seen the likes of Broadway stars Liz Callaway and Shoshana Bean to Tony nominee and TV/film star Santino Fontana.
